Serving 305 students in grades Prekindergarten-5, Lewis Elementary School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Alabama for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math was 25-29% (which was lower than the Alabama state average of 43%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ts was 15-19% (which was lower than the Alabama state average of 38%).
The student:teacher ratio of 13:1 was lower than the Alabama state level of 18:1.
